Be Cognizant Of Spiritual Occlusion (& Spiritual “Burn out”)
✡️Remember it’s not a sprint but a marathon!✡️
Learn how to recognize signs of Spiritual Occlusion in yourself and how to remedy this problem swiftly….
The Close Relationship With Christ And Being Able To Commune With Holy Spirit Is Essential In Your Private Life Just As So In Your Public Life, Daily Prayer And Communication With The Trinity Is Necessary For A Wholesome Existence
A spiritual occlusion (or "blockage") is an energetic or emotional hindrance that disrupts an individual's connection to their natural intuition, self direction, or divine purpose in life.
It presents as a feeling of being stuck, stagnant, or disconnected, often characterized by persistent negative patterns, emotional numbness, and a loss of joy or inspiration
Key Aspects of Spiritual Occlusion
* Definition & Feel: It is a deep, internal friction or feeling of being "numb" that differs from regular burnout, as it does not typically resolve with simple rest
* Symptoms: Common indicators include mental, physical, and spiritual fatigue, including feeling "off-path," experiencing constant negative emotions, or suffering from unexplained physical ailments
* Root Causes: Often, it arises from repressed emotions, rigid belief systems, or an unforgiving attitude. It may also be a form of protective mechanism designed to keep oneself safe from past trauma
* Sadness/Isolation: People may experience a "choking" of their spiritual life, preventing them from experiencing the full benefits of spiritual practices or feeling a sense of alienation
Different Perspectives on Causes
* Spiritual/Religious Perspective: A blockage can occur when a person’s relationship with God is hindered by sin, busyness, or iniquities
* Energy Healing Perspective: It is seen as a restriction in energy flow, often addressed through methods like Prayer, Bible Studies, diet balancing, or vitamin supplements
* Personal Growth Perspective: It can be interpreted as a "divine redirection" or a necessary, yet uncomfortable, phase of spiritual growth
How to Address It
* Inner Work: Addressing the root cause, such as releasing emotional baggage, non-forgiveness or changing limiting beliefs, are considered crucial.
* Grounding and Movement: Techniques like meditation, Bible studies or spending time in nature are often recommended, as well as journaling and creative expression.
* Seeking Support: Some approaches, suggest that while the term is subjective, it refers to real patterns of dysfunction that may require self-reflection
